    uPVC

    uPVC which is unplasticised polyvinyl chloride, is a building material that has become popular in the home improvement industry. It is durable and low maintenance, and it does not corrode or degrade in harsh weather conditions. uPVC frames are also more efficient than wooden or metal frames. They are resistant to abrasions, moisture, and ultraviolet radiation from the sun. uPVC is commonly used to make window frames doors, roofline products.

    Timber

    The top timber window manufacturers provide a wide range of options and can tailor their windows to suit your home. They will also have the most recent security and glazing features to keep your family safe and warm. A reputable company will make use of top-quality wood and offer a warranty for their products.

    Many older homes, including bungalows and villas have windows made of timber that can be double-glazed. They may require some attention however they are an excellent option to upgrade to energy-efficient modern timber windows. If you are considering upgrading the frames of your sash windows, it is important to determine if the frames can support double-glazing. If you're not sure, consult with a specialist who can inspect your existing windows and suggest the best double-glazing options.

    Retrofitting slimlite units onto timber sash window frames is one alternative. These are only the size of a single-glazed unit but give the added insulation of double glazing. The resulting windows look very similar to the original windows. This is a more cost-effective option than replacing the existing windows with new sash windows.

    Another option is to put a draught proofing system in the sash frame. This will reduce the draughts and make your home more comfortable and energy efficient. This is a fairly costly alternative, but could be worth it.

    A lot of the top double glazing companies that use timber make their own products in-house. This gives them a better control over the quality of the final product. The wood is sourced in the UK from forests that are managed sustainably and is then finished with high-quality varnishes, coatings and paints. Some of the companies even offer a variety of timber stain and finishes to meet the individual needs of each homeowner.

    Aluminium

    Aluminium is a strong metal that can be powder-coated to any colour you'd like. The resultant surface is scratch and weather-proof, meaning your double glazing will last for many years to come. It also has superior strength compared to uPVC which means that you can find frames that are thinner that suit specific design requirements. Aluminium frames are therefore popular with designers and architects who wish to make their windows and doors frames as energy efficient as they can.

    The biggest drawback to aluminum is that it's a superb conductor of heat, which means it can transfer cold air into your home in winter and warm air out in summer. However, many modern manufacturers employ a thermal break between the two panes of glass to eliminate this problem. They mix aluminum with an efficient thermal material such as Aerogel that was created to insulate space suits as well as rockets and create a barrier that reduces energy loss through the frame.

    It's important that you choose a company that has the appropriate accreditations when selecting an aluminium double glazing company. Look for FENSA, which is the government-authorised scheme that monitors building regulations compliance for replacement windows, and check whether they're TrustMark registered. Both accreditations prove that the installer has been vetted thoroughly and has met the highest standards of customer service, technical proficiency and business practices.

    The sightlines on your windows can make a big impact on the look of your home. Modern aluminium windows have very slim sightlines, which create a sleek, minimalist look. Some manufacturers go as far as to incorporate delicate steel-inspired astragal bars inside the frame to create a contemporary, Crittall-style finish.

    Double-glazing firms must provide a variety of glass options including Low-E to improve the insulation of your home. This type of glass has an outer layer that is able to reflect heat back into your home. It can save you money on heating. It can also decrease the amount of sunlight that enters your home during hot days, keeping your house cool and comfortable.
